freeciv 2.5.6-2 FTBFS

Bug #1652663 reported by Hans Joachim Desserud
12
This bug affects 1 person
Affects Status Importance Assigned to Milestone
freeciv (Ubuntu)
Fix Released
Undecided
Unassigned

Bug Description

freeciv 2.5.6-2 in zesty-proposed currently fails to build from source with the following error message:

configure: exit 1
dh_auto_configure: ./configure --build=x86_64-linux-gnu --prefix=/usr --includedir=${prefix}/include --mandir=${prefix}/share/man --infodir=${prefix}/share/info --sysconfdir=/etc --localstatedir=/var --disable-silent-rules --libdir=${prefix}/lib/x86_64-linux-gnu --libexecdir=${prefix}/lib/x86_64-linux-gnu --disable-maintainer-mode --disable-dependency-tracking --cache-file=/<<PKGBUILDDIR>>/config.cache --sysconfdir=/etc --prefix=/usr --datadir=${prefix}/share/games --bindir=${prefix}/games --enable-debug=no --enable-client=gtk2,gtk3,sdl,qt --enable-fcmp=gtk3 --with-ggz-server=no --with-ggz-client=no --enable-ipv6=yes --enable-sys-lua --disable-silent-rules --enable-fcdb=sqlite3 --without-freeciv-manual --with-missinglist returned exit code 1
debian/rules:18: recipe for target 'override_dh_auto_configure' failed
make[1]: *** [override_dh_auto_configure] Error 2
make[1]: Leaving directory '/<<PKGBUILDDIR>>'
debian/rules:15: recipe for target 'build' failed
make: *** [build] Error 2
dpkg-buildpackage: error: debian/rules build gave error exit status 2

see https://launchpadlibrarian.net/299093535/buildlog_ubuntu-zesty-amd64.freeciv_2.5.6-2_BUILDING.txt.gz for complete build log.

I get the same error message when attempting to build the package on my Zesty vm, but it worked fine on Debian Sid, so it looks like an Ubuntu-only issue.

Tags: ftbfs zesty
Revision history for this message
Extremeadin (extremeadin) wrote :

I get a same error on xenial, it looks like it's a problem with finding the q5 devel files:

checking Qt5 libraries... not found
configure: error: selected client 'qt' cannot be built: Missing Qt5 development files

Revision history for this message
Graham Inggs (ginggs) wrote :

Fixed released in 2.5.6-2ubuntu1. The problem was this change from Debian:

  * Export all hardening build flags and use -pie again. (Closes: #844198)

Changed in freeciv (Ubuntu):
status: New → Fix Released
To post a comment you must log in.
This report contains Public information  
Everyone can see this information.

Duplicates of this bug

Other bug subscribers

Remote bug watches

Bug watches keep track of this bug in other bug trackers.